High-Performance Resonant Controller IC with PFC

July 10, 2018 by Paul Shepard

Efficient and cost-effective controller IC solutions enable optimized LED lighting solutions. Infineon Technologies AG has introduced the second generation ICL5102 resonant controller IC designed specifically for power supply and lighting drivers.

Engineering samples and a reference design, REF-ICL5102-U130W-CC (pictured above), are available now. Main target applications are LED drivers for professional and industrial lighting, and street lighting. The controller IC can also be used for offline ac-dc power supplies and LCD TVs.

The ICL5102 integrates PFC and half-bridge controllers in a single DSO-16 package. It supports universal input voltages ranging from 70- to 325-Vac, and has a comparable wide output range.

A low number of external components are required to configure and support this controller IC. All parameters are set by resistors.

The ICL5012 supports fast startup under 500ms at less than 100µA. The industry-leading PFC is greater than 99 percent and THD is less than 3.5 percent.

The controller has up to 94 percent efficiency by resonant topology. The active burst mode for low standby consumes less than 300mW. An enable/disable function supports dimming.

The PFC controller features brownout detection, adjustable THD for light load operation, and high power factor correction. Due to the high accuracy of BUS voltage sensing, only four PINs are required for PFC action.

The resonant HB controller has a fully integrated 650V high-side driver using an internal coreless transformer with self-adaptive dead time ranging between 250ns and 750ns, and an operating frequency up to 500kHz.

It can detect overload, short circuit, BUS, HB or output under and over voltage as well as over temperature.

An integrated capacitive mode regulator prevents operation in capacitive mode. All protection features use AUTO restart (No Latch).

Summary of Features:

  • Universal input 70- to 325-Vac
  • Highest efficiency up to 94% by resonant topology
  • THD <3.5%, PF >0.95
  • Burst mode, low standby
  • Low BOM cost
    • Combo controller IC
    • 500V MOSFETs at LLC stage
    • Low cost resistors to set working points

Benefits:

  • Enables global designs
  • Can be used from 40-250W
  • Best-in-class PFC and THD at full and light load
  • High efficiency: more lumen output and less thermal load
  • No components required to match the PFC and LLC stage
  • Protection and auto restart
